Understanding the Importance of Washing Machine Hoses
Washing machine hoses are essential components that facilitate the flow of water to and from the appliance. They are typically made from rubber or reinforced plastic and can withstand high pressure. However, over time, wear and tear can lead to leaks or breaks. Knowing how to identify a problematic hose is the first step in addressing the issue. Signs of a broken hose may include visible cracks, bulges, or water pooling around the machine. If you notice any of these signs, its crucial to act promptly to prevent flooding and further damage.
Tools and Materials Needed
To replace a washing machine hose, you will require a few basic tools and materials. First, you will need a new washing machine hose, which can be purchased at hardware stores or online. Its vital to select the right length and type of hose for your specific washing machine model. You will also need an adjustable wrench, a bucket or towel to catch any water that may spill during the process, and possibly some plumber’s tape for added security when connecting the new hose. Step-by-Step Guide to Replacing a Washing Machine Hose
1. Unplug the Washing Machine: Safety is paramount. Start by unplugging the washing machine from the electrical outlet. This step ensures that you wont accidentally activate the machine while working on it.
2. Turn Off the Water Supply: Locate the water supply valves behind the washing machine. Turn these valves clockwise to shut off the water supply to the machine. This prevents any water from flowing while you replace the hose.
3. Disconnect the Old Hose: Using an adjustable wrench, carefully loosen the connections on either end of the old hose. This usually involves unscrewing the nuts that hold the hose in place. Have a bucket or towel ready to catch any residual water that may spill out during this step.
4. Inspect the Connections: Once the hose is removed, take a moment to inspect the connections on the washing machine and the wall. Look for any signs of corrosion or damage. If you notice anything unusual, it may be wise to replace those components as well.
5. Install the New Hose: Take your new washing machine hose and attach one end to the water supply valve. Make sure the connection is snug, and use plumber’s tape if necessary to prevent leaks. Then, connect the other end of the hose to the washing machine, ensuring it is tightly secured.
6. Turn on the Water Supply: With the new hose in place, turn the water supply valves counterclockwise to restore water flow. Check for any leaks at the connections. If you notice water seeping out, tighten the connections further.
7. Plug in the Washing Machine: Once everything looks secure and leak-free, plug the washing machine back into the electrical outlet.
8. Test the Machine: Run a short cycle to test the washing machine and ensure that everything is functioning properly. Keep an eye on the new hose during the initial run to make sure no leaks occur.
Maintenance Tips
To prolong the life of your washing machine hoses, consider the following maintenance tips. Regularly check the hoses for any signs of wear, such as cracking or bulging. Make sure to replace hoses every five to seven years, even if they appear to be in good condition.
